Mind Control, Mind Restart

Prologue

Prologue

Dec 18, 2025

The sky above the Earth did not break with a roar, but a calculated silence. For years, humanity lived under the shadow of a threat they had not even been aware of- an inevitability that the governments of Earth could neither negotiate with nor survive. 

One day, the aliens came. PESACH was an organization that had hurtled to Earth with an urgency so dire, the humans below hardly had time to process the quick precession of events occurring on their planet. These aliens weren’t the threat, though- they were the outliers, a rebel faction of soldiers who had turned their backs to looming evil to offer Earth a desperate salvation.

PESACH did not bring ships or armies, they brought a seed.

AETI- Autonomous Earth Tactical Interface.  This machine was not built in a factory, it was grown. Deep beneath the crust of the Earth, PESACH engineers cultivated a grotesque fusion of alien silicon and terrestrial biomass. It was a massive, sentient machine housed within a fleshy interface; a labyrinth of pulsing valves, weeping membranes, and structural bone that sighed with the weight of its own processing power.

The Great Change began with the arrival of the Hive- the first fleet to make contact with humanity. Unbeknownst to them, it would be the first and only. The sky turned a bruised purple as the Hive ships descended from above. AETI, the protector, engaged- but as the first vessel was vaporized in a white hot concentrated beam of energy, something deeper in the computer’s core snapped. The mandate to protect was overwritten by a sudden, deeper realization. AETI saw the Hive, and then PESACH- and finally, the cowering billions of humans that called this ball of rock home. It saw only flaws. It saw only the need for a final, systemic correction.

The computer went rogue. 

However, it didn’t just destroy the Hive fleet; it consumed them, pulling their technology into its own expanding mass. Then, it turned inward- the PESACH soldiers- the very ones to have installed it, were the first to be harvested. They were dragged into the interface, their bodies repurposed as wetware for a computer that now hated the concept of life itself. 

The mass extinction of humanity followed. AETI enacted protocols it called “Seals”. It used its global network to spread disease across the globe, turning the air itself into a medium for despair. Most of the world ceased breathing, their wills shattered by the domination. There truly was nobody else to come and save them- only the cold, dark silence of a planet repurposed into a giant, thinking grave.
